Life-Threatening Cryptosporidium Diarrhea in a Child on Induction Chemotherapy for Acute Lymphoblastic Leukemia

2021 
Cryptosporidium infection is usually self-limiting but can be life-threatening in immunocompromised patients. It has emerged as an important cause of diarrhea in such patients worldwide. In this report, we describe a case of Cryptosporidium diarrhea in a child on induction therapy for acute lymphoblastic leukemia (ALL); timely diagnosis using multiplex polymerase chain reaction (PCR) led to definitive treatment and a favorable outcome in our patient.
